I am a bit suspicious as well. The press releases states that they are historical holes drilled by Metallica. Metallica did many studies, with and without scandium. So this makes me wonder. Surely AUZ's geologists knew about these holes.
What is new in this release though is the announcement of Ausenco as the lead BFS engineer for the first time (that I can remember). Ausenco is also doing PGM's BFS as well. My suspicion is that the delay has come about because Simulus Engineers were not considered "bankable" by SK and Ausenco has been brought in and it has taken them some time to come up to speed to sign off on what others have done.
Ausenco are a good engineering outfit, but to my knowledge have never built or designed a HPAL plant before. They will do a good job, but unlike Hatch, AMEC, SNC-Lavalin and even MCC, one questions how bankable they will be. In the end it may be a moot point, as SK's engineering company are likely to get the job to build it.
